+import java.util.regex.Pattern;
+
+/**
+ * An implementation tying Java's built-in java.util.regex to RegexQuery.
+ *
+ * Note that because this implementation currently only returns null from
+ * {@link #prefix} that queries using this implementation will enumerate and
+ * attempt to {@link #match} each term for the specified field in the index.
+ */
+public class JavaUtilRegexCapabilities implements RegexCapabilities {
+ private Pattern pattern;
+ private int flags = 0;
+
+ // Define the optional flags from Pattern that can be used.
+ // Do this here to keep Pattern contained within this class.
+
+ public static final int FLAG_CANON_EQ = Pattern.CANON_EQ;
+ public static final int FLAG_CASE_INSENSITIVE = Pattern.CASE_INSENSITIVE;
+ public static final int FLAG_COMMENTS = Pattern.COMMENTS;
+ public static final int FLAG_DOTALL = Pattern.DOTALL;
+ public static final int FLAG_LITERAL = Pattern.LITERAL;
+ public static final int FLAG_MULTILINE = Pattern.MULTILINE;
+ public static final int FLAG_UNICODE_CASE = Pattern.UNICODE_CASE;
+ public static final int FLAG_UNIX_LINES = Pattern.UNIX_LINES;
+
+ /**
+ * Default constructor that uses java.util.regex.Pattern
+ * with its default flags.
+ */
+ public JavaUtilRegexCapabilities() {
+ this.flags = 0;
+ }
+
+ /**
+ * Constructor that allows for the modification of the flags that
+ * the java.util.regex.Pattern will use to compile the regular expression.
+ * This gives the user the ability to fine-tune how the regular expression
+ * to match the functionality that they need.
+ * The {@link java.util.regex.Pattern Pattern} class supports specifying
+ * these fields via the regular expression text itself, but this gives the caller
+ * another option to modify the behavior. Useful in cases where the regular expression text
+ * cannot be modified, or if doing so is undesired.
+ *
+ * @param flags The flags that are ORed together.
+ */
+ public JavaUtilRegexCapabilities(int flags) {
+ this.flags = flags;
+ }
+
+ public void compile(String pattern) {
+ this.pattern = Pattern.compile(pattern, this.flags);
+ }
+
+ public boolean match(String string) {
+ return pattern.matcher(string).matches();
+ }
+
+ public String prefix() {
+ return null;
+ }
+
+ @Override
+ public boolean equals(Object o) {
+ if (this == o) return true;
+ if (o == null || getClass() != o.getClass()) return false;
+
+ final JavaUtilRegexCapabilities that = (JavaUtilRegexCapabilities) o;
+
+ if (pattern != null ? !pattern.equals(that.pattern) : that.pattern != null) return false;
+
+ return true;
+ }
+
+ @Override
+ public int hashCode() {
+ return (pattern != null ? pattern.hashCode() : 0);
+ }
+}
